Job available:  University of California, Berkeley
Computer Facility Manager III for Electrical Engineering and
Computer Sciences Department.

Serve as Administrative/Technical Manager of a large academic computing in-
stallation. Plan and monitor multi-million dollar
recharge and instructional budgets.  Manage
professional staff of approximately 40 programmers and technicians plus re-
lated administrative personnel. Oversee the day-to-day computer facility
operations; provide technical analysis for both hardware and software, as-
sure coordination with Department staff and faculty as well as campus-wide
networking, and assist faculty researchers with planning for new equipment.


Candidates must have proven ability to manage a large technical staff,
preferably in an academic or institutional setting. Budget/fiscal planning
experience sufficient to develop and monitor a multi-million dollar opera-
tion essential. Demonstrable technical expertise sufficient to manage all
phases of a major computer facility. Must be knowledgeable of technical re-
quirements for computer installations. Candidate should offer a broad fami-
liarity with UNIX, or other major operating systems and experience with
diverse hardware and networking.


Graduation from college with a major in  computer science, mathematics, or
physical sciences, including at least 3 years of progressively responsible 
and comparable administrative background; or an equivalent  combination 
of education and experience.
